Hazardous Chemical Information Awareness Course

Author: UL

Workers are exposed to hazardous chemical products every day, and this poses serious problems for exposed workers and their employers. Hazard identification and classification training is designed to provide workers with the information they need to recognize and avoid hazardous chemicals. This awareness course will introduce learners to everything from the content of a hazardous chemical information program to the Globally Harmonized System of Classification and Labeling of Chemicals (GHS) to how to use Safety Data Sheets (SDSs) and chemical labels to prepare for hazards or react to exposures. Ideal learners are all employees who may be exposed to hazardous chemicals.


Course Objectives:

State the purpose of a hazardous chemical information program;State the purpose of the Globally Harmonized System of Classification and Labelling of Chemicals (GHS);Recognize what should be included in a written hazardous chemical information program;Identify how hazard warning labels and Safety Data Sheets (SDSs) are used
